1、了解软件测试行业,规划自己的职业发展

零基础的小白在想要踏入软件测试行业之前,一定要对测试行业有一个大致情况的了解,例如:软件测试行业发展前景如何?未来的发展趋势怎么样?以及软件测试职位的就业需求是什么样的情况?这样你在一开始学习中,就可以给自己确立一个大致的学习方向和学习路线,为后期有一个明确的职业发展目标做准备。同时,这样学起来会更有动力和积极性,也会更有方向感。

2、制定学习计划(拆分学习目标)

在开始软件测试的学习后,制定一个科学合理的学习计划很有必要。例如今天是有关软件测试数据库的知识内容,那具体要学什么?你可以把今天数据库需要学习的内容知识一条条列出来,而不是自己随心所欲想怎么学就怎么学。在制定好学习计划的前提下,不仅可以让自己在学习过程中更系统全面的掌握知识点,还能够督促自己的学习进度,一举两得。所以,在学习软件测试的时候,一定要根据自己的学习能力和实际情况来,按照自己的进度来制定适合的学习计划。

3、自学应该看哪些书籍?

因为现在社会人们比较浮躁,很多时候大家都认为看书学习没有太大必要。但对于零基础小白学习者而言,首先多看一些软件测试的书还是很有必要的,这样你就能对软件测试的基础理论知识方面有一个大致的了解。

在网上可以搜索到很多有关软件测试的书籍,但大都比较杂乱,而且不是所有书籍都适合零基础小白的,给大家推荐一本适合零基础小白学习的书——《软件测试》(仅供参考) ,书里不仅有讲到软件测试基础理论的内容,也比较注重软件测试的实用性。里面还配套了免费教学PPT、学习大纲、题库等等。

另外,关于软件测试专门的学习教材是没有的,而且软件测试涉及到的知识面非常广和复杂,所以要想学习好软件测试需要掌握的知识非常多。除了专门的软件测试领域的知识,像项目管理类、逻辑思维方面也需要广泛去涉及。

4、多做实战项目的练习

一般对于软件测试的学习,实战性要求很要。所以大家在掌握一定的软件测试基础知识后,对于练习项目练习很关键。当你在做一个测试项目的时候,首先,你需要对需求进行一个比较全面地分析,然后去分析评审程序设计,假设在实现需求功能点开发人员存在问题或者程序设计的编码出现问题的,然后,你根据这些假设设计[测试用例],在最后执行这些测试用例的时候验证程序不存在那些问题。

02、零基础自学软件测试需要掌握的学习内容

对于小白建议大家先了解一些有关计算机知识,先对计算机的基本操作原理要有一定的认知,然后需要了解计算机的系统知识,比如常见的操作系统Linux的使用命令以及Windows系统。像数据库相关的知识也需要掌握。

1、软件测试的基础知识

2、测试理论基础以及测试方法

软件测试的理论基础是贯穿整个软件测试学习过程的核心,也是最重要的部分。所以对于学习软件测试理论和基础的知识掌握很有必要。

自学软件测试的学习方法相关推荐

  1. 如何系统自学软件测试,看这篇软件测试学习方法万字总结就够了

    前言 之前发过一次回答,反响不错,所以我把这个又重新整理了一遍写成了文章. 我在自学软件测试的过程中个人整理了一些软件测试学习资料,什么课堂学习笔记.重点思维导图详情,作业练习等. 老规矩:想要的直接 ...

  2. 刚入行的软件测试工程师如何自学软件测试?0 基础该怎么学习软件测试

     从题干上看,你是已经进入了软件测试行业,有了一份软件测试的工作,那表示你看好这个行业,有意愿在这个行业持续发展.   软件测试相对一些开发的专业来说,需要了解的东西特别多,拿一些招聘简章中的要求来看 ...

  3. 深圳软件测试培训:刚入行的软件测试工程师如何自学软件测试?

    深圳软件测试培训:刚入行的软件测试工程师如何自学软件测试? 从题干上看,你是已经进入了软件测试行业,有了一份软件测试的工作,那表示你看好这个行业,有意愿在这个行业持续发展. 软件测试相对一些开发的专业 ...

  4. 转行自学软件测试没后悔,我的经历证明,改变永远没有错

    我在北京工作6年,现在年薪30万(仅代表个人收益),我之所以选择当初学习软件测试,就一个原因,一个破二本学历,没有好的学校背景,没有深厚的家庭背景,没有好的社会资源,我就只能选择做软件测试,因为这是唯 ...

  5. 想自学软件测试?一般人我还是劝你算了吧。。。

    本人7年测试经验,在学测试之前对电脑的认知也就只限于上个网,玩个办公软件.这里不能跑题,我为啥说:自学软件测试,一般人我还是劝你算了吧?因为我就是那个一般人! 软件测试基础真的很简单,是个人稍微认真点 ...

  6. 自学软件测试的3个技巧,萌新必看!

    现在有很多朋友想转行,自学软件测试.但是为什么有的人能自学成才,有的人却不行呢?因为学习的过程本身也是一个筛选人才的过程. 今天给大家分享3个关于自学软件测试的技巧,一起来看看! 用对方法 在网上找视 ...

  7. 作为零基础如何自学软件测试?

     目录:导读 一.前言. 二.自学软件测试需要多久? (从真正的零 基础到找到软件测试的工作) 三.怎么自学软件测试(这是真正的从零开始自学的方案) 四.自学软件测试可以找到工作吗?自学软件测试能就业 ...

  8. 人事软件测试自学,自学软件测试什么课程

    自学软件测试什么课程 arcticalaccounting(多媒体通讯协议)就是一款收费的.网页的相关软件,通过这种软件对用户显示网页的需求的一种创新方式.要让软件具有这样的特性,其关键的一点是要对计 ...

  9. 自学软件测试!自学到什么程度可以出去找工作...拿到阿里offer才知道这就够用了...

    前言 如果是纯自学,建议先自学软件测试基础.功能测试等,然后找一个相关的工作,在工作中,边增长项目经验,边自学更难一点的自动化编程.性能测试等.自动化测试.性能测试如果没有老师带,自学的难度比较大,尤 ...

最新文章

  1. 1105 Spiral Matrix 给定数组向螺旋矩阵中填入数据
  2. 如果中国要做自己的GPT-3,一定离不开这家公司的算力
  3. SLF4j、log4j管理系统日志(Maven)
  4. 程序员怎样才能写出一篇好的技术文章
  5. SAP UI5 应用开发教程之五十六 - SAP UI5 树控件(tree)的开发
  6. Linux mount: Structure needs cleaning 错误解决方法
  7. instantclient php,Oracle 轻量即时客户端Instant Client安装配置
  8. 条码打印机如何能免费使用
  9. 项目管理之WBS工作分解结构法
  10. r语言转python,R语言与python语言读写loom文件
  11. APP版本更新通知流程图
  12. 猫(Modem)和路由器有什么区别?
  13. arduino等开源平台
  14. 三种方式实现echarts树图的背景图片设置
  15. 视频人员行为识别(Action Recognition)
  16. mysql error 1236_MySQL Error 1236 错误解决办法
  17. 国内linux内核代码贡献率,[图]AMD为Linux内核贡献27.5万行代码 确认Van Gogh APU支持DDR5和VCN3...
  18. Xshell连接ubuntu后vi编辑器中数字小键盘乱码
  19. ZigBee无线温度传感网络设计
  20. 激活win10正式企业版

热门文章

  1. 全方位揭秘!大数据从0到1的完美落地之Shuffle和调优
  2. js变量提升hoisting
  3. c语言地铁收费程序,地铁管理系统C语言源程序
  4. opencv-张氏标定法(前篇)
  5. 查看mysql的日志
  6. 【故障分析】鼠笼式异步电机转子断条故障诊断含Matlab源码
  7. Springboot实现定时器quartz应用举例。
  8. 剑指Offer:第二天
  9. nginx重写与重定向区别_nginx 匹配(重定向)
  10. 我的笔记(主要是尚品汇前台项目)